Understanding the Content Marketing Funnel
The content marketing funnel is a visual representation of the customer journey, from awareness to consideration and finally to conversion. It typically consists of three main stages:
- Top of Funnel (ToFu): The awareness stage, where potential customers discover your brand and content.
- Middle of Funnel (MoFu): The consideration stage, where prospects evaluate your products or services against competitors.
- Bottom of Funnel (BoFu): The decision stage, where prospects are ready to make a purchase.

2. Create Valuable Content for Each Funnel Stage
Content should be tailored to the stage of the funnel it targets. Here are some content types suitable for each stage:
Top of Funnel Content Ideas
- Blog posts
- Infographics
- Social media posts
- Podcasts
- YouTube videos
Middle of Funnel Content Ideas
- Case studies
- Webinars
- E-books
- Comparison guides
Bottom of Funnel Content Ideas
- Product demos
- Free trials
- Testimonials
- Discount offers

10. Measure ROI of Your Content Marketing Efforts
Finally, measuring the return on investment (ROI) of your content marketing is essential for understanding its effectiveness. Common metrics to consider include:
| Metric | Description |
|---|---|
| Cost per lead | How much you spend to acquire a lead. |
| Conversion rate | The percentage of visitors who complete a desired action. |
| Customer lifetime value | The total revenue generated from a customer over their relationship with your business. |
